Unfortunately, panic attacks can affect anyone at any age. The people who have panic attacks throughout their life never learned how to deal with them. This article can help you better understand panic attacks and see how to rid yourself of them forever.

Having command of the situation while suffering from a panic attack will allow it to pass more easily. Resisting the urge to give in to your fears is the most effective way to combat them.

It’s vital that you have some knowledge about what triggers your attacks. A panic attack can be triggered from someone else who has made you upset, when you talk to them you could get so nervous an attack might happen. Express yourself productively so you won’t have a panic attack.

As soon as you start to feel stressed, you should talk with someone. It can relax you to have a little sympathetic talk with a friend. Even better than just talking, a hug really helps. The healing power associated with human touch helps you feel safer and calmer.

TIP! Don’t drink alcohol as a way to deal with panic attacks. Alcohol will bring your mood down because it is a depressant.

Coping with a panic attack is possible if you are able to get a grip on how rapidly you are breathing. By controlling your breathing, you can actually reduce the severity of the panic attack. To gain control while you are having an attack, take deep breaths.

TIP! Keeping yourself in good health can help to reduce the frequency and severity of panic attacks. Some substances can increase anxiety, including caffeinated beverages, alcohol, and tobacco.

Splashing water on your face can be beneficial when you are having a panic attack. Your brain receives a message from that act, and in turn, signals your body that it is okay to relax. Stand over the sink and splash some water on your face. Dry your face, look in the mirror, and tell yourself, “I am fine.”

If you are really suffering from severe panic attacks, cognitive behavioral therapy might be your answer. These treatments and sessions with licensed professionals have helped many people, and could help you too. Search around online to find a professional who treats panic and anxiety disorders. Be sure to look for reviews from their customers, so you can be sure they are accredited and trustworthy.

You can reduce the impact of your panic attacks by mastering relaxation and breathing techniques. The simple act of controlled inhaling and exhaling may help you to regain focus and combat the panic attack as it occurs.

TIP! If someone you knows suffer from panic attacks, ask them about the symptoms so you can know when they are having an attack. Common symptoms of panic attacks include trembling, nausea, dizziness, difficulty swallowing, gasping for breath, or sweating and chills.

You can manage anxiety attacks by doing breathing exercises and meditation. Take a deep breath in, count to one, then exhale. Repeat this ten times. Focusing on your breathing can distract you from negative thoughts and also improves brain function by providing more oxygen.

TIP! If you are one of the many people that has a difficult time dealing with anxiety and panic attacks, you should use a timer to remind you to take breathing breaks. Force yourself to take a couple of minutes to control your breathing and focus your thoughts on something happy.

You should always get 6 hours sleep at the minimum, so that panic attacks will be kept at bay. A sufficient amount of sleep makes you feel more invigorated and energized. Of course, feeling strong will mean you are less likely to succumb to the stress of your day. The more controlled you feel, the less likely you are to succumb to panic.
